Canoe and Camaraderie: The Perfect Setup
The journey begins with a canoe, a shared enthusiasm for hunting, and the promise of good food. Terra and her companion create a memorable experience paddling through marshy lagoons bursting with wildlife. With a limit of 15 birds per person, their spirits are high, embodying the essence of Louisiana’s hunting culture—connecting with nature, experiencing the thrill of the chase, and sharing laughs along the way.
Hunting Technique: A Dance with Nature
The duo’s technique includes stealthily paddling and waiting patiently for the Gallinule to emerge from the tall grasses. Much like fishing, timing and proximity are crucial. The thrill of the hunt is palpable, and after a few rounds, success is sweetly celebrated as they collect their bird count—each shot bringing cheers and a deeper connection to the traditions of their ancestors.
